Oxfordshire Postcodes County

Oxfordshire is a historic county in South East England, known for its gently rural character, attractive market towns and long established academic traditions. It borders several neighbouring counties including Buckinghamshire, Warwickshire and Berkshire, and is shaped by a landscape of rolling countryside, river valleys and softly wooded hills. Much of the county is associated with classic English scenery, from stone built villages to wide stretches of open farmland.

At the centre of the county sits the city of Oxford, home to one of the oldest universities in the world and a place that has influenced education, science and public life for centuries. The city continues to draw students and researchers from across the globe, while the wider county includes well known towns such as Banbury, Bicester and Henley on Thames, each with its own pace and character.

Oxfordshire is also defined by its natural setting, particularly the River Thames, which flows through the county and supports both wildlife and leisure activities. Walking, cycling and boating are popular ways to enjoy the area, helped by well maintained paths and waterways. Overall, Oxfordshire offers a calm balance of heritage, landscape and everyday life, making it a quietly appealing place to live and visit.

Frequently asked questions

How many postcodes are in Oxfordshire?

There are approximately 28,469 postcodes in Oxfordshire.

How many postcode districts are in Oxfordshire?

Oxfordshire contains 35 postcode districts.

What is the population of Oxfordshire?

The postcode districts in Oxfordshire have a combined population of about 829,345.
